Historical Context and Positioning in the Range
The DW 5000 series is a cornerstone of DW hardware: a standard acclaimed by both stage and studio drummers for its reliability and responsiveness. Positioned mid/high-end, it offers DW's signature robustness with in-house innovations inherited from professional models.

Questions frequently asked
Is the DW 5000 5520-2 double bass pedal suitable for metal and fast playing?
The Accelerator double-chain cam provides a direct response for fast strokes. The double-bearing rocker arm promotes a quick pedal return.
Does the hi-hat stand allow the addition of a bell or a jam block?
The DWCP5500TD stand includes a mounting arm designed for a bell or a jam block. This setup allows triggering percussive foot accents. The locking clutch maintains control of the hi-hat opening.
What beater is supplied with the double pedal?
A double-faced felt/plastic beater is included, with a rounder felt side and a more defined plastic side.
How is the pedal attached to the bass drum?
The Tri-Pivot clamp secures the pedal to the bass drum hoop. A memory clamp allows the same positioning to be found after transportation.
Is the DW 5000 hi-hat stand easy to transport?
The foldable base of the stand facilitates storage and logistics. Its Delta hinge and bearing-mounted spring pulley contribute to a smooth action.
